Description

In this paper, the author will attempt to indicate the needs of archive visitors from the perspective of an external user. Even in the initial definition of the problem, it is necessary to distinguish between two types of users. Regular visitors, especially researchers who are used to working with archival materials, have fewer problems in finding their way around archive spaces. Those who are forced by circumstances to search for documents to solve their personal problems usually find it more difficult; they usually need to be offered more information than the first group. When searching for what they came to the archive to find, the user encounters various questions that they would like to answer: the accessibility of the archive, the accessibility of archival inventories and materials, the comprehensibility of archival sources, and many more. However, this should not be the only question, as archives are best presented to the lay public also through exhibitions and book publications that testify to the materials they keep in their storage facilities.
